Context: The High-Performance Blockchain That Keeps Breaking

Solana's value proposition has always been simple: speed. The network processes thousands of transactions per second at fractions of a penny in fees. It achieves this through a novel consensus mechanism called Proof of History (PoH), which timestamps transactions before they enter the block, allowing validators to process them in parallel rather than sequentially.

The architecture is elegant. It's also fragile.

Since its mainnet launch in 2020, Solana has experienced multiple network outages. The most notable: a 17-hour outage in September 2023 that froze the entire network. The cause? A bug in the transaction processing logic that allowed a single transaction to create an infinite loop, consuming all available memory and halting block production.

I've audited similar systems. The fundamental issue isn't the bug itself—bugs happen in every codebase. The issue is that Solana's design philosophy prioritizes performance over fault tolerance. When your network processes 50,000 transactions per second, a single malformed transaction can cascade into a network-wide failure. There's no circuit breaker. No graceful degradation. Just a hard stop.

Technical Appendix: The Architecture Behind the Price

For those who want to understand the technical fundamentals, here's a deeper dive into Solana's architecture and its implications for price stability.

Proof of History: The Innovation That Creates Risk

Solana's Proof of History (PoH) is a cryptographic clock that timestamps transactions before they enter the block. This allows validators to process transactions in parallel, achieving throughput that's orders of magnitude higher than Ethereum's.

The innovation is real. But it creates a specific vulnerability: the network depends on a single source of time. If the PoH clock is compromised or fails, the entire network halts.

This is different from Ethereum's design, where validators can continue producing blocks even if some nodes fail. Solana's design is more efficient but less resilient.

The Transaction Processing Pipeline

Solana's transaction processing pipeline is a multi-stage system that includes:

  1. TPU (Transaction Processing Unit): Receives and validates transactions
  2. Gulf Stream: A mempool management system that forwards transactions to validators before they're confirmed
  3. Turbine: A block propagation protocol that breaks blocks into smaller pieces for faster transmission

Each of these components is optimized for speed, not fault tolerance. A failure in any one of them can cascade into a network-wide outage.

The Validator Economics

Solana validators earn rewards through a combination of:

  • Inflation rewards: New SOL tokens distributed to validators and stakers
  • Transaction fees: A portion of the fees paid by users
  • MEV (Miner Extractable Value): Profits from transaction ordering

The economics are designed to incentivize participation, but they create a concentration risk. Large validators can offer better returns to stakers, attracting more stake, which gives them more influence over the network.

The Uptime Problem

Solana's historical uptime is approximately 99.94%. That sounds impressive, but it means the network has been down for approximately 5.3 hours per year. For a traditional finance institution processing millions of dollars in transactions, 5.3 hours of downtime is unacceptable.

Ethereum's uptime is 99.99%—approximately 52 minutes of downtime per year. That's still not perfect, but it's an order of magnitude better.

The Security Question

Solana has been audited by multiple firms, including CertiK, Quantstamp, and Trail of Bits. The audits have identified and fixed numerous vulnerabilities. But the network's architecture—specifically its use of parallel processing—creates attack surfaces that don't exist on Ethereum.

The most concerning vulnerability class is "cross-program invocation" attacks, where a malicious program exploits a vulnerability in another program to steal funds or manipulate state. These attacks are more complex to execute on Solana than on Ethereum, but they're also harder to detect.
